Choosing the right lipstick goes beyond following colour trends. The ideal shade is one that complements your complexion, works with your personal style and enhances the overall look you want to create. A signature lip shade should feel effortless and reflect your personality, becoming the finishing touch that brings an entire makeup look together. In an interview with HT Lifestyle, Monika Khullar, DGM training and artistry at Anastasia Beverly Hills, shared tips on how to find your perfect lipstick shade.

“Those with neutral undertones have the flexibility to experiment across both spectrums. However, undertone rules are only a starting point. The beauty of lipstick lies in experimentation,” added Monika. For some, it may be a classic red; for others, a deep berry, brick or brown. Bold shades can become a defining part of your beauty identity, particularly when paired with minimal eye makeup and naturally finished skin. The classic red lip remains timeless for a reason. Whether you prefer a vibrant scarlet, sophisticated wine or deeper crimson, finding the right red can transform even the simplest makeup look. The key is choosing a shade and finish that fits your personal style. Monika emphasised that the most important rule when choosing a signature lipstick is simple: there are no strict rules. Your perfect shade may change with the seasons, your mood or even your personal style. A soft nude may become your everyday essential, while a rich berry or classic red may be reserved for occasions when you want to make a statement. A great lipstick should work with you rather than dictate your look. It should complement your features, fit naturally into your routine, and make you feel comfortable enough to wear it with confidence.
